Author: athimel Date: 2014-02-04 19:06:52 +0100 (Tue, 04 Feb 2014) New Revision: 305 Url: http://nuiton.org/projects/nuiton-web/repository/revisions/305 Log: fixes #3062 Updates nuiton-utils to 3.0-rc-2 fixes #3063 Updates Eugene to 2.7.4 fixes #3064 Updates nuiton-i18n to 3.0 fixes #3065 Updates nuiton-config to 3.0-alpha-2 fixes #3066 Updates topia to 3.0-alpha-10 fixes #3067 Updates mavenpom to 4.7 Modified: trunk/nuiton-security/src/main/java/org/nuiton/web/security/actions/LoginAction.java trunk/nuiton-security/src/main/java/org/nuiton/web/security/actions/UserAction.java trunk/nuiton-struts2/src/main/java/org/nuiton/web/struts2/I18nTextProvider.java trunk/pom.xml Modified: trunk/nuiton-security/src/main/java/org/nuiton/web/security/actions/LoginAction.java =================================================================== --- trunk/nuiton-security/src/main/java/org/nuiton/web/security/actions/LoginAction.java 2014-01-27 10:44:45 UTC (rev 304) +++ trunk/nuiton-security/src/main/java/org/nuiton/web/security/actions/LoginAction.java 2014-02-04 18:06:52 UTC (rev 305) @@ -24,8 +24,6 @@ package org.nuiton.web.security.actions; -import static org.nuiton.i18n.I18n._; - import org.apache.commons.logging.Log; import org.apache.commons.logging.LogFactory; import org.apache.shiro.SecurityUtils; @@ -37,6 +35,7 @@ import org.apache.shiro.authc.UsernamePasswordToken; import org.apache.shiro.session.Session; import org.apache.shiro.subject.Subject; +import org.nuiton.i18n.I18n; import org.nuiton.web.security.SecurityShiroFilter; public class LoginAction extends AbstractAction { @@ -86,19 +85,19 @@ result = SUCCESS; } } catch (UnknownAccountException ex) { - addActionError(_("Identifiant ou mot de passe invalide !")); + addActionError(I18n.t("Identifiant ou mot de passe invalide !")); log.warn("Unknow user account", ex); result = input(); } catch (IncorrectCredentialsException ex) { - addActionError(_("Identifiant ou mot de passe invalide !")); + addActionError(I18n.t("Identifiant ou mot de passe invalide !")); log.warn("Invalid password", ex); result = input(); } catch (LockedAccountException ex) { - addActionError(_("Compte bloqué. Contacter un administrateur")); + addActionError(I18n.t("Compte bloqué. Contacter un administrateur")); log.error("Account locked error", ex); result = input(); } catch (ExcessiveAttemptsException ex) { - addActionError(_("Nombre de tentatives dépassé")); + addActionError(I18n.t("Nombre de tentatives dépassé")); log.error("Excessive attemps error", ex); result = input(); } catch (AuthenticationException ex) { Modified: trunk/nuiton-security/src/main/java/org/nuiton/web/security/actions/UserAction.java =================================================================== --- trunk/nuiton-security/src/main/java/org/nuiton/web/security/actions/UserAction.java 2014-01-27 10:44:45 UTC (rev 304) +++ trunk/nuiton-security/src/main/java/org/nuiton/web/security/actions/UserAction.java 2014-02-04 18:06:52 UTC (rev 305) @@ -27,14 +27,13 @@ import org.apache.commons.lang3.StringUtils; import org.apache.commons.logging.Log; import org.apache.commons.logging.LogFactory; +import org.nuiton.i18n.I18n; import org.nuiton.util.StringUtil; import org.nuiton.web.SecurityTopiaPersistenceContext; import org.nuiton.web.security.SecurityUser; import org.nuiton.web.security.SecurityUserImpl; import org.nuiton.web.security.SecurityUserTopiaDao; -import static org.nuiton.i18n.I18n._; - public class UserAction extends AbstractAction { /** serialVersionUID. */ @@ -97,7 +96,7 @@ public void validate() { if (StringUtils.isNotBlank(password)) { if (!password.equals(confirm)) { - addActionError(_("Les mots de passes ne sont pas identiques !")); + addActionError(I18n.t("Les mots de passes ne sont pas identiques !")); } } } Modified: trunk/nuiton-struts2/src/main/java/org/nuiton/web/struts2/I18nTextProvider.java =================================================================== --- trunk/nuiton-struts2/src/main/java/org/nuiton/web/struts2/I18nTextProvider.java 2014-01-27 10:44:45 UTC (rev 304) +++ trunk/nuiton-struts2/src/main/java/org/nuiton/web/struts2/I18nTextProvider.java 2014-02-04 18:06:52 UTC (rev 305) @@ -90,7 +90,7 @@ protected String getTextFromLocale(String key, String defaultValue) { Locale locale = localeProvider.getLocale(); - String result = I18n.l_(locale, key); + String result = I18n.l(locale, key); if (result == null) { result = defaultValue; } @@ -100,7 +100,7 @@ protected String getTextFromLocale(String key, String defaultValue, Object ... args) { Locale locale = localeProvider.getLocale(); - String result = I18n.l_(locale, key, args); + String result = I18n.l(locale, key, args); if (result == null) { result = defaultValue; } Modified: trunk/pom.xml =================================================================== --- trunk/pom.xml 2014-01-27 10:44:45 UTC (rev 304) +++ trunk/pom.xml 2014-02-04 18:06:52 UTC (rev 305) @@ -5,7 +5,7 @@ <parent> <groupId>org.nuiton</groupId> <artifactId>mavenpom4redmineAndCentral</artifactId> - <version>4.5</version> + <version>4.7</version> </parent> <groupId>org.nuiton.web</groupId> @@ -89,14 +89,14 @@ <!-- redmine configuration --> <projectId>nuiton-web</projectId> - <eugeneVersion>2.7.3</eugeneVersion> + <eugeneVersion>2.7.4</eugeneVersion> - <nuitonI18nVersion>2.5.2</nuitonI18nVersion> - <nuitonUtilsVersion>3.0-alpha-1</nuitonUtilsVersion> - <nuitonConfigVersion>3.0-alpha-1</nuitonConfigVersion> + <nuitonConfigVersion>3.0-alpha-2</nuitonConfigVersion> + <nuitonI18nVersion>3.0</nuitonI18nVersion> + <nuitonUtilsVersion>3.0-rc-2</nuitonUtilsVersion> <nuitonI18nPluginVersion>${nuitonI18nVersion}</nuitonI18nPluginVersion> - <topiaVersion>3.0-alpha-8</topiaVersion> + <topiaVersion>3.0-alpha-10</topiaVersion> <!-- Tapestry --> <tapestryVersion>5.2.4</tapestryVersion> <!-- Do not upgrade to 5.3.x because on some incompatibilities -->